From 64712f0c94610923273b6985439d64ca62c628f1 Mon Sep 17 00:00:00 2001 From: ohyzha Date: Wed, 7 Aug 2024 17:37:07 +0300 Subject: [PATCH] set platform for ios --- 3rdParty/msdf/CMakeLists.txt |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/3rdParty/msdf/CMakeLists.txt b/3rdParty/msdf/CMakeLists.txt index 401621a..2f4b0e8 100644 --- a/3rdParty/msdf/CMakeLists.txt +++ b/3rdParty/msdf/CMakeLists.txt @@ -33,9 +33,13 @@ if (NOT Freetype_FOUND OR NOT EXISTS "${CMAKE_BINARY_DIR}/_deps/freetype-src/bui set(FT_SRC_DIR "${CMAKE_BINARY_DIR}/_deps/freetype-src") set(FT_BUILD_DIR "${FT_SRC_DIR}/build") file(MAKE_DIRECTORY ${FT_BUILD_DIR}) + set(PLATFORM_ARG "") + if (IOS) + set(PLATFORM_ARG "-DPLATFORM=OS64") + endif() execute_process( COMMAND ${CMAKE_COMMAND} -G ${CMAKE_GENERATOR} -DTOOLCHAIN_FILE=${TOOLCHAIN_FILE} -S ${FT_SRC_DIR} -B ${FT_BUILD_DIR} - -DBUILD_SHARED_LIBS=OFF -DCMAKE_INSTALL_PREFIX=${FT_SRC_DIR}/freetype-install + -DBUILD_SHARED_LIBS=OFF -DCMAKE_INSTALL_PREFIX=${FT_SRC_DIR}/freetype-install ${PLATFORM_ARG} WORKING_DIRECTORY ${FT_BUILD_DIR} ) execute_process(